网站加载动画是提升用户体验的关键元素之一,它不仅能直观展示网页加载过程,还能缓解用户等待时的焦虑感,设计和实现加载动画时,需考虑动画效果与网站风格的和谐统一,选用适当的动画形状、颜色和速度,可显著增强视觉吸引力,动画设计应简洁流畅,确保快速加载的同时,不影响页面性能,通过CSS动画、JavaScript或第三方库,开发者可以轻松创建出既美观又实用的加载动画,从而提升用户体验。
在当今这个快节奏的时代,用户对于网页的响应速度和视觉体验有着极高的要求,网站加载动画,作为一种重要的视觉设计元素,不仅能够提升用户体验,还能在无形中传递出网站的专业性和高效性,本文将探讨网站加载动画的设计与实现,以期为开发者提供一些有价值的参考。
设计原理
网站加载动画的设计需要遵循一定的原则,动画效果应该简洁明了,避免过于复杂或花哨的样式,以免分散用户的注意力,动画设计应与网站的整体风格保持一致,做到和谐统一,动画效果应能够有效传达网站的核心功能,如加载速度、稳定性等。
实现方法
实现网站加载动画可以采用多种技术手段,包括但不限于以下几种:
-
CSS3 动画:利用 CSS3 的动画特性,可以轻松创建出简单的动画效果,通过定义关键帧,控制动画的关键点,从而实现流畅的动画过渡。
-
JavaScript 动画库:使用 JavaScript 动画库(如 jQuery 或者 Vue.js)可以更加灵活地控制动画效果,这些库提供了丰富的动画API,可以实现复杂的动画组合和交互效果。
-
SVG 动画:对于需要高度定制化的动画效果,SVG(可缩放矢量图形)是一个不错的选择,SVG 具有跨平台兼容性和响应式特性,可以轻松实现各种复杂的动画效果。
-
预加载技术:除了动画效果外,预加载也是提升网站性能的重要手段,通过预加载关键资源,可以减少页面的加载时间,提升用户体验。
优化建议
在设计网站加载动画时,还需要注意以下几点优化建议:
-
优化性能:避免使用过多的计算密集型动画效果,以减轻服务器和客户端的负担。
-
兼容性考虑:确保动画效果在不同设备和浏览器上都能正常运行,以适应更广泛的用户群体。
-
简洁明了:避免过度装饰的动画效果,以免干扰用户获取信息的核心需求。
-
适时更新:随着网站功能的迭代和用户需求的更新,定期对加载动画进行维护和优化。
网站加载动画作为用户体验的重要组成部分,其设计与实现直接关系到用户对网站的感知和满意度,通过合理的设计原则、多样化的实现方法和针对性的优化建议,开发者可以打造出既美观又实用的网站加载动画,从而提升整个网站的品质和市场竞争力。